Does ey pay for MBA?
Both PwC and EY offer MBA sponsorship for top performing employees. At EY, sponsorship is approved and funded by individual business units. Options include certification sponsorship, tuition reimbursement for specific courses, and fully paid tuition.

What can you do with an MBA in management management consulting?
Management consultants receive a high base pay for their work, which is competitive relative to other opportunities available to MBA graduates. Consultants gain exposure to a variety of cases, and the strong network they join at brand-name consulting firms can be useful throughout their careers.
Which consulting firms are the best to work for without an MBA?
This is particularly so with BCG and Bain, as their intake is smaller than McKinsey’s. McKinsey is the most open among the three to taking in someone without an MBA, and Bain the least. A consulting aspirant with a law or medical or another advanced degree better knock on McKinsey’s doors first.

What is the difference between an MBA and an MBA in management?
Both types of programs typically incorporate case studies, teamwork, lectures, etc. However, a traditional MBA program will offer a more broad-based education, covering everything from accounting and finance to human resource management. An MBA in Management, on the other hand, has more of a management focus.
